Key Policies Affecting Apparel Exports
Tariffs, quotas, and trade agreements all play a role in shaping the landscape for apparel exporters. Familiarizing yourself with these elements can help mitigate potential challenges.
The Role of Free Trade Agreements
Free trade agreements (FTAs) can provide advantages such as reduced tariffs and easier access to new markets. Exporters should research available FTAs and consider how they can leverage these agreements.
